Transaction 3984e324d159f63c1fc5b9d5d7e4aac35d894979b4acba912d2ce9f5e9b6f485
1 Input
1 Output
-
3984e324d159f63c1fc5b9d5d7e4aac35d894979b4acba912d2ce9f5e9b6f485:0
- value
- 1376538
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8f9f15cf79a65f99b659d0cca03f6e56064e667
- address
- bc1qerulzh8hnfjlnxm9n5xv5qlku4sxfen8738ckw